Output 3b6609158e55cfe1a2def53762a51667460f77f866eb0160d055c010f72c246e:0

value
698157
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1b2d11589ab137f90b13e03fa416acff3117da4c OP_EQUAL
address
34AiA5wGb1qCcMmb8GceVAJJUhc6k4G9hx
transaction
3b6609158e55cfe1a2def53762a51667460f77f866eb0160d055c010f72c246e